Native format is .skp 3dsmax scene is 3ds Max 2016 version, rendered with Vray 3.00 The Captain Cook Bridge is a motorway bridge over the Brisbane River in Brisbane Australia. It was built exclusively for vehicular traffic and was opened in 1972. The bridge crosses at the South Brisbane Reach of the river, linking Gardens Point to Woolloongabba. Captain Cook Bridge actually consists of two separate bridges, one for each direction of traffic. The bridge carries four lanes of traffic in either direction and links the M3 Pacific Motorway to the M3 Riverside Expressway.
